SN Brussels Airlines offers Borovets ski destination

Luchtzak Aviation, 13th October 2005

alt1

This winter, SN Brussels Airlines offers direct regular flights to no less than 11 ski destinations. SN offers daily flights to the slopes within easy access of Geneva, Toulouse, Turin, Lyon, Marseille, Sofia, Seville, Istanbul, Munich, Stockholm and Oslo. A return ticket to most destinations is already available for less than 180 euro, taxes and services included.

The most beautiful ski resort of Bulgaria is located less than 70 kilometres from SN’s newest destination Sofia. In Borovets, 45 kilometres of pistes are waiting for ski lovers. Skiing and hotel facilities in Borovets are available at very reasonable prices. SN offers daily flights to Sofia airport. Thanks to smooth bus connections Borovets can be reached in less than one hour from the airport.

The Military Airport of Balchik to Become a Civil Airport

08/August/2011
BULGARIAN PROPERTIES

The Bulgarian government has decided to give the airport in Balchik to the Ministry of Transport, Information Technologies and Communications. The government intends to turn it into a civil airport.
